Pittsburgh’s Reel Q film festival celebrates 35 years this October. In this episode, executive director TJ Murphy highlights some of the organization’s history. Reel Q is the longest running LGBTQ+ film festival in the region (and the sixth longest running in the world), and Murphy shares some memorable moments. For him, the festival is about community, coming together, and the conversations that take place with each film. He explains how he stumbled across a flyer at (now-defunct) Pittsburgh Filmmakers and began his tenure with the organization as a volunteer. Learn about what changes are in store for this year’s virtual programming, including Murphy’s can’t-miss suggestions and details on their drive-in movie event on Oct. 17.
